Taylor Swift, David Byrne & The Weeknd Invited To Join Academy Of Motion Picture Arts And Sciences

Taylor Swift, David Byrne and The Weeknd have been invited to join the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ences. They were selected in the category of musicians.

In all, 398 artists and executives, who have distinguished themselves by their contributions to motion pictures, were invited by the Academy to join the organization.

"The Academy is proud to welcome these artists and professionals into our membership. They represent extraordinary global talent across cinematic disciplines and have made a vital impact on the arts and sciences of motion pictures and on movie fans worldwide," said Academy CEO Bill Kramer and Academy President Janet Yang.

Eight individuals were invited to join the Academy by multiple branches.

The 2023 class of invitees also include Actors, Casting Directors, Cinematographers, Costume Designers, Directors, Executives, Film Editors, Makeup Artists and Hairstylists, Marketing and Public Relations executives, Producers, Production Designers, Writers, and talents from the field of Documentary, Production and Technology, Short Films and Feature Animation, Visual Effects, and Sound.
